## Transcode farm: draining a worker

To drain a Fernwhistle worker, mark it cordoned in the scheduler, wait for in-flight jobs to finish, then stop the agent. Jobs killed mid-transcode requeue automatically but lose segment cache. Reviewers: check that the drain flag is honored before any agent restart. The drained node logs the token below.

session token of bajeg-bajop = htk4_6c57

Runbook: Slabdiff large-file viewer. If diffs over 500 MB hang, check the chunker pool first — restart it before touching the renderer. Memory limit is 8 GB per worker; do not raise it, spill-to-disk is intentional. Logs live under the slabdiff namespace. Escalate only if restarts fail twice. Confirm you are running the build identified by the token below.

session token of kagup-hahaf = htk3_2b8

Ticket: Config drift — GiftNote receipt mailer

For the weekly sync: the donation-receipt mailer (GiftNote) in prod has drifted from what's in the repo. Someone hand-edited retry counts and the send window during the year-end rush and never backported the change. Result: staging sends receipts immediately while prod batches them hourly, which confused QA last week. Proposal: adopt the prod values as canonical, commit them, and re-enable the drift alarm. For reference, the current live values on prod are listed below.

config for baduf-yajep:
[druax]
host = druax.qorvelsys.corp
user = druax_svc
database = druax_prod